The Ireland EV battery recycling market faces several challenges, including the lack of standardized recycling processes and infrastructure, limited collection points for used batteries, and the high costs associated with recycling technology. Additionally, there is a lack of public awareness about the importance of proper disposal and recycling of EV batteries, leading to improper disposal methods that could harm the environment. The relatively small size of the market in Ireland also poses a challenge in terms of achieving economies of scale and attracting investment in recycling facilities. Overall, addressing these challenges will require collaboration between industry stakeholders, government entities, and environmental organizations to develop efficient recycling systems and raise awareness about the environmental benefits of recycling EV batteries.

The Irish government has introduced several policies to promote the recycling of electric vehicle (EV) batteries in the country. One key policy is the Waste Electrical and Electronic Equipment (WEEE) Regulations, which mandate the proper disposal and recycling of EV batteries to minimize environmental impact. Additionally, there are incentives and grants available to encourage businesses to invest in battery recycling infrastructure and technologies. The government has also established partnerships with industry stakeholders to develop sustainable and efficient battery recycling processes. Overall, these policies aim to support the growth of the EV market in Ireland while ensuring the responsible management of end-of-life EV batteries to reduce waste and promote environmental sustainability.
